This volume of contributions pays tribute to the life and work of Djairo Guedes de Figueiredo on the occasion of his 80th birthday. The articles it contains were born out of the ICMC Summer Meeting on Differential Equations - 2014 Chapter, also dedicated to de Figueiredo and held at the Universidade de Sao Paulo at Sao Carlos, Brazil from February 3-7, 2014. The contributing authors represent a group of international experts in the field and discuss recent trends and new directions in nonlinear elliptic partial differential equations and systems. Djairo Guedes de Figueiredo has had a very active scientific career, publishing 29 monographs and over one hundred research articles. His influence on Brazilian mathematics has made him one of the pillars of the subject in that country. He had a major impact on the development of analysis, especially in its application to nonlinear elliptic partial differential equations and systems throughout the entire world. The articles collected here pay tribute to him and his legacy and are intended for graduate students and researchers in mathematics and related areas who are interested in nonlinear elliptic partial differential equations and systems.

This volume represents a broad survey of current research in the fields of nonlinear analysis and nonlinear differential equations. It is dedicated to Djairo G. de Figueiredo on the occasion of his 70th birthday. The collection of 34 research and survey articles reflects the wide range of interests of Djairo de Figueiredo, including:
- various types of nonlinear partial differential equations and systems, in particular equations of elliptic, parabolic, hyperbolic and mixed type;
- equations of SchrAdinger, Maxwell, Navier-Stokes, Bernoulli-Euler, Seiberg-Witten, Caffarelli-Kohn-Nirenberg;
- existence, uniqueness and multiplicity of solutions;
- critical Sobolev growth and connected phenomena;
- qualitative properties, regularity and shape of solutions;
- inequalities, a-priori estimates and asymptotic behavior;
- various applications to models such as asymptotic membranes, nonlinear plates and inhomogeneous fluids.
The contributions of so many distinguished mathematicians to this volume document the importance and lasting influence of the mathematical research of Djairo de Figueiredo. The book thus is a source of new ideas and results and should appeal to graduate students and mathematicians interested in nonlinear problems.

This book presents an upper level text on semilinear evolutionary partial differential equations aimed at the graduate and postgraduate level. Cazenave and Haraux present in a self-contained way, the typical basic properties of solutions to semi-linear evolutionary partial differential equations, with special emphasis on global properties. The main objective of this book is to provide a didactic approach to the subject , and the main readership will be graduate students in mathematical analysis, as well as professional applied mathematicians.
